What is the exchange rate of the US dollar to the Nigerian naira in the black market, also known as the parallel market (Aboki FX)? Below are the rates for February 26, 2025. If you’re looking to exchange dollars for naira, these are the prevailing rates:……READ MORE
- Buying Rate: ₦1,475 per $1
- Selling Rate: ₦1,485 per $1
These rates are based on information from Bureau De Change (BDC) operators in Lagos.
The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) does not recognize or regulate black market transactions. The official exchange rate set by the CBN stands at:
- Highest Rate: ₦1,505 per $1
- Lowest Rate: ₦1,495 per $1
